Grandma’s Unbaked Irish Soda Bread

Description

My grandma made this every weekend to go with her traditional big Irish breakfast. It’s cooked on an electric griddle and cut into toast-sized slices that can be eaten buttered, toasted, or fried crisp in the bacon drippings. Serve with butter and jam or fry insides down on hot pan with bacon drippings for a minute until golden and crispy. Unfried pieces can be toasted on the second day, but won’t keep longer then that.

Ingredients

  • 2 ½ c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 ½ teaspoons ba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 2 cups buttermilk, or as needed

Prep Time: 15 mins

Cook Time: 25 mins

Total Time: 40 mins

Servings: 8
